There are 5 ways to get from Maputo to Montreal by plane, car, or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port
best- Fly from Maputo International Airport (MPM) to Montréal–Pierre Elliott Trudeau International Airport (YUL)MPM - YUL
25h 25m$792–2,649Drive to Kruger Mpumalanga International Airport, fly to Montréal–Pierre Elliott Trudeau International Airport
cheapest- Drive from Maputo to Nelspruit-Airport-MQP
- Fly from Kruger Mpumalanga International Airport (MQP) to Montréal–Pierre Elliott Trudeau International Airport (YUL)MQP - YUL
27h 18m$692–2,359Fly Maputo International Airport to Ottawa Macdonald-Cartier International Airport, train
- Fly from Maputo International Airport (MPM) to Ottawa Macdonald-Cartier International Airport (YOW)MPM - YOW
- Take the train from Ottawa to Montréal
30h 33m$922–3,069Drive to Skukuza Airport, fly to Montréal–Pierre Elliott Trudeau International Airport
- Drive from Maputo to Skukuza Airport (SZK)
- Fly from Skukuza Airport (SZK) to Montréal–Pierre Elliott Trudeau International Airport (YUL)SZK - YUL
31h 34m$790–2,756Fly Maputo International Airport to Montréal/Saint-Hubert Airport
- Fly from Maputo International Airport (MPM) to Montréal/Saint-Hubert Airport (YHU)MPM - YHU
28h 48m$1,746–6,053
Maputo International Airport (MPM) to Montréal–Pierre Elliott Trudeau International Airport (YUL) flights
Questions & Answers
The cheapest way to get from Maputo to Montreal is to drive and fly which costs $650 - $2,400 and takes 27h 18m.
The fastest way to get from Maputo to Montreal is to fly which takes 25h 25m and costs $750 - $2,700.
The distance between Maputo and Montreal is 13284 km.
It takes approximately 25h 25m to get from Maputo to Montreal, including transfers.
Montreal is 7h behind Maputo. It is currently 8:42 AM in Maputo and 1:42 AM in Montreal.
There are 1230+ hotels available in Montreal.
What companies run services between Maputo, Mozambique and Montreal, QC, Canada?
TAP Portugal, Air Canada, and six other airlines fly from Maputo International Airport (MPM) to Montréal–Pierre Elliott Trudeau International Airport (YUL) 3 times a day.
- Website
- united.com
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Lisboa
- Ave. Duration
- 34h 55m
- When
- Monday and Wednesday
- Estimated price
- $750–2,600
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Newark
- Ave. Duration
- 26h 53m
- When
- Monday,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$800–2,900
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Capetown, Newark
- Ave. Duration
- 26h 45m
- When
- Monday, Wednesday, Thursday, and Saturday
- Estimated price
- $700–2,400
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Newark
- Ave. Duration
- 27h 8m
- When
- Monday,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$650–2,300
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Capetown, Washington Dulles
- Ave. Duration
- 27h 18m
- When
- Friday and Sunday
- Estimated price
- $700–2,500
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 29h 50m
- When
- Every day
- Estimated price
- $650–3,200
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Lisboa, Toronto
- Ave. Duration
- 38h 53m
- When
- Saturday
- Estimated price
- $900–3,000
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Johannesburg, Newark
- Ave. Duration
- 26h 57m
- When
- Monday,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$900–3,200
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 27h 55m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- $950–4,600
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Capetown, Newark
- Ave. Duration
- 27h 47m
- When
- Thursday and Saturday
- Estimated price
- $800–2,800
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Newark
- Ave. Duration
- 29h 53m
- When
- Monday, Tues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- $750–2,700
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Capetown, Washington Dulles
- Ave. Duration
- 30h 53m
- When
- Tuesday, Friday, and Sunday
- Estimated price
- $800–2,900
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 32h 35m
- When
- Every day
- Estimated price
- $750–3,800
- Website
- delta.com
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Atlanta
- Ave. Duration
- 24h 57m
- When
-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- $900–3,200
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Atlanta
- Ave. Duration
- 25h 12m
- When
-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- $700–2,500
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Capetown, Atlanta
- Ave. Duration
- 27h 12m
- When
- Monday, Friday, and Sunday
- Estimated price
- $750–2,600
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Atlanta
- Ave. Duration
- 27h 57m
- When
-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- $850–3,000
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Capetown, Atlanta
- Ave. Duration
- 30h 47m
- When
- Monday, Tuesday, Thursday, Friday, and Sunday
- Estimated price
- $900–3,100
- Website
- airtransat.com
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Lisboa
- Ave. Duration
- 33h 50m
- When
- Monday
- Estimated price
- $750–2,600
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Luanda, Lisboa
- Ave. Duration
- 27h 45m
- When
- Friday and Sunday
- Estimated price
- $1,100–2,400
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Lisboa, Toronto
- Ave. Duration
- 38h 26m
- When
- Monday, Wednesday, and Saturday
- Estimated price
- $900–3,000
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Lisboa, Boston
- Ave. Duration
- 38h 38m
- When
- Monday, Wednesday, and Saturday
- Estimated price
- $850–2,900
- Website
- flyporter.com
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Lisboa
- Ave. Duration
- 33h 50m
- When
- Monday
- Estimated price
- $750–2,600
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Luanda, Lisboa
- Ave. Duration
- 27h 45m
- When
- Friday and Sunday
- Estimated price
- $1,100–2,400
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Lisboa, Toronto
- Ave. Duration
- 38h 26m
- When
- Monday, Wednesday, and Saturday
- Estimated price
- $900–3,000
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Lisboa, Boston
- Ave. Duration
- 38h 38m
- When
- Monday, Wednesday, and Saturday
- Estimated price
- $850–2,900
- Website
- aircanada.com
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 29h 50m
- When
- Every day
- Estimated price
- $650–3,200
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Lisboa,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 38h 25m
- When
- Monday and Wednesday
- Estimated price
- $850–2,900
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 27h 55m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- $950–4,600
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 32h 35m
- When
- Every day
- Estimated price
- $750–3,800
Flights from Maputo International Airport to Montréal/Saint-Hubert Airport via Johannesburg, Newark, Quebec
- Ave. Duration
- 27h 25m
- When
- Monday, Tuesday, Thursday, and Sunday
- Estimated price
- $1,900–7,000
Flights from Maputo International Airport to Montréal/Saint-Hubert Airport via Addis Ababa, Paris Charles de Gaulle, Quebec
- Ave. Duration
- 30h 40m
- When
- Monday, Wednesday, and Sunday
- Estimated price
- $2,600–6,000
Flights from Maputo International Airport to Montréal/Saint-Hubert Airport via Nairobi, Paris Charles de Gaulle, Quebec
- Ave. Duration
- 31h 10m
- When
- Sunday
- Estimated price
- $2,300–6,000
Flights from Maputo International Airport to Montréal/Saint-Hubert Airport via Capetown, Newark, Quebec
- Ave. Duration
- 31h 20m
- When
- Monday and Wednesday
- Estimated price
- $2,000–7,500
- Website
- flytap.com
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Lisboa, Boston
- Ave. Duration
- 41h 40m
- When
- Wednesday and Saturday
- Estimated price
- $750–2,600
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Lisboa, Montréal–Pierre Elliott Trudeau International Airport
- Ave. Duration
- 43h 55m
- When
- Saturday
- Estimated price
- $850–2,900
Flights from Maputo International Airport to Ottawa Macdonald-Cartier International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 27h 55m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- $950–4,600
- Website
- airalgerie.dz
Flights from Maputo International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Algiers
- Ave. Duration
- 26h 35m
- When
- Monday, Wednesday, and Saturday
- Estimated price
- $1,300–3,800
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Algiers
- Ave. Duration
- 26h 50m
- When
- Monday, Wednesday, and Saturday
- Estimated price
- $1,000–3,000
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, Algiers
- Ave. Duration
- 29h 35m
- When
- Monday, Wednesday, and Saturday
- Estimated price
- $1,200–3,600
- Website
- britishairways.com
Flights from Kruger Mpumalanga International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 32h 25m
- When
- Every day
- Estimated price
- $650–3,200
Flights from Skukuza Airport to Montréal–Pierre Elliott Trudeau International Airport via Johannesburg, London Heathrow
- Ave. Duration
- 35h 10m
- When
- Every day
- Estimated price
- $750–3,800
- Website
- pascan.com
Flights from Maputo International Airport to Montréal/Saint-Hubert Airport via Lisboa, Halifax, Saint John
- Ave. Duration
- 38h 20m
- When
- Monday
- Estimated price
- $1,700–6,000
- Phone
- +1 888 842-7245
- Website
- viarail.ca
Train from Ottawa to Montréal
- Ave. Duration
- 2h 2m
- Frequency
- 4 times a day
- Estimated price
- $30–120
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$35–120
- Economy Adult - Advanced Booking
- $35–90
- Economy Escape Advanced Booking - Adult
- $30–50
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Train travel in Spain: A guide to Renfe, Getting around the Cyclades, and What are the different types of Renfe trains in Spain? - to help you get the most out of your next trip.





